Summer is the season for strawberries and madrigals. The National Chamber Choir of Ireland’s July program Madrigalia mixes a selection of English madrigals from around 1600 with more recent imitations of the style, performing at Dublin City Gallery The Hugh Lane on Saturday 23 July at 3pm.
The programme features the early 17th century works of John Wilbye & Thomas Tomkins as well as 20th century explorations from composers such as Michael Tippett and Thea Musgrave. Also included are the works from the lesser known 19th century revival of early music with Shakespeare settings by George MacFarren and three madrigalian partsongs by Pearsall. The program will be completed with a charming glee by William Beale (also a composer of self-styled 'madrigals') and a double-choir setting (echoing the scoring of Tippett's anthem) of John Milton's 'On Time' [1645].
